Transaction 108d15e34afc692c9962490567cf6a10c9a5e2e9a85d68feee1feddda609fb96

1 Input
2 Outputs
  • 108d15e34afc692c9962490567cf6a10c9a5e2e9a85d68feee1feddda609fb96:0
  • value  1369800
    address  3Ltkk1MWJLsgb6sx2Gh9vCJCgyLoB875pF
  • 108d15e34afc692c9962490567cf6a10c9a5e2e9a85d68feee1feddda609fb96:1
  • value  9624670
    address  1BzupHhcuaFdDzeLFgkwdSjVMW6a1eHiVi